Overview
Automatic face milling machines are industrial workhorses designed for precision flat surface machining. These CNC-controlled systems combine rigid mechanical structures with advanced automation to achieve micrometer-level accuracy in mass production environments. Modern versions integrate features like automatic tool changers (ATCs), touch probes for workpiece measurement, and adaptive cutting technology. They are essential in industries requiring large-volume production of precision components, particularly in automotive, aerospace, and heavy equipment manufacturing.
Structure and Working Principle
The machine's core components include a heavy-duty base, precision guideways, a power-driven spindle assembly, and a computerized control system. The workpiece is secured to the machine table, which moves in X/Y axes while the spindle-mounted cutter rotates at high speeds (typically 1,000-10,000 RPM). Advanced models employ linear motors or ballscrews for axis movement, with feedback systems maintaining positioning accuracy within 0.01mm. The automated nature allows continuous operation with minimal human intervention, often integrating with robotic loading systems for complete production line automation.
Key Features
1) High rigidity construction minimizes vibration for superior surface finishes. 2) Automatic tool changers with 20+ tool capacity enable complex machining without manual intervention. 3) Through-spindle coolant systems extend tool life during heavy cuts. Modern machines often include IoT connectivity for predictive maintenance and process monitoring. Some feature dual-pallet systems that allow uninterrupted production - while one workpiece is being machined, the next can be set up on the secondary pallet. Energy-efficient designs with regenerative braking are becoming industry standards.
Application Areas
Primary applications include: 1) Engine block and cylinder head machining in automotive plants. 2) Aircraft structural component production. 3) Large bearing race manufacturing for industrial equipment. These machines excel at producing flat surfaces on castings and forgings before final precision grinding. Specialized versions handle exotic materials like titanium alloys or composites. The medical industry uses compact models for machining orthopedic implants with complex geometries.
Maintenance and Precautions
Daily maintenance includes checking lubrication levels, cleaning way covers, and inspecting tool holders. Monthly tasks involve checking axis alignment and ball screw backlash. Annual maintenance should include spindle bearing inspection and coolant system overhaul. Critical precautions: 1) Always verify workpiece clamping force exceeds cutting forces. 2) Monitor spindle load to prevent tool breakage. 3) Keep way covers free of chips to prevent precision surface damage. 4) Use appropriate cutter geometries for specific materials to avoid chatter and premature wear.
B2B Procurement Guide
When procuring these machines, evaluate: 1) Work envelope dimensions vs. your largest parts. 2) Spindle power and torque curves for your material requirements. 3) Control system compatibility with existing shop floor programming. Leading manufacturers include DMG MORI, Makino, and Haas. Consider total cost of ownership - a machine with higher initial cost but better energy efficiency and maintenance accessibility may prove more economical long-term. Request cutting demonstrations with your actual materials before purchase.
